The effect of surface treatments on wear
✍ Gong Deli; Xue Qunji; Wang Hongli πŸ“‚ Article πŸ“… 1990 πŸ› John Wiley and Sons 🌐 English βš– 645 KB

This paper reports the effect of surface chlorination, oxidation, and phosphatization of carbon steel, copper, and aluminum, and surface treatment with sodium naphthalenide of PTFE on wear of PTFE. It was found that the wear behavior of untreated PTFE is not affected by surface treatments of metals
